Trench cutting services involve the precise excavation of narrow, deep trenches into the ground, typically using specialized equipment. This process is often used to access underground utilities, install new pipes, or repair existing infrastructure without disturbing the surrounding landscape extensively. The work requires careful planning and skilled execution to ensure that trenches are dug accurately and safely, minimizing disruption to the property and surrounding areas. Trench cutting is a practical solution for projects that demand targeted excavation, especially when space is limited or when working around existing structures.

This service helps address a variety of problems related to underground utilities and infrastructure. Homeowners may need trench cutting when upgrading or replacing aging water, sewer, or gas lines. It is also useful for installing new drainage systems or electrical conduits beneath driveways, lawns, or patios. Trench cutting can resolve issues caused by damaged pipes, leaks, or blockages that require direct access to underground components. By providing a controlled way to reach buried infrastructure, trench cutting helps prevent larger, more invasive excavation methods that could damage landscaping or structures.

Properties that typically use trench cutting services include residential homes, especially those with extensive landscaping or paved surfaces like driveways and patios. Commercial properties with underground utility lines or parking lots often require trenching for maintenance or upgrades. Additionally, property owners planning renovations or new installations might need trench cutting to run new lines or improve existing systems. This service is especially beneficial when access to underground infrastructure is limited or when traditional excavation methods would be too disruptive or costly.

The overview below groups typical Trench Cutting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Knoxville,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for routine trench cutting jobs such as minor repairs or small-scale excavations. Many projects fall within this range, especially when the scope is limited to a few feet of trenching.

Medium-Scale Projects - Larger jobs, like installing utility lines or replacing sections of damaged trenches, usually cost between $600 and $2,000. These projects are common and often involve moderate excavation work with more extensive trenching.

Large or Complex Projects - Extensive trenching for commercial or multi-site projects can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on length, depth, and site conditions.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ving significant excavation and specialized equipment.

Full Trench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ing trenches can cost $5,000+ for larger, more complex projects. These jobs are less common and usually involve extensive planning, permitting, and heavy-duty machinery.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is trench cutting service used for? Trench cutting service is typically used to create narrow excavations in the ground for installing utilities, drainage systems, or underground cables in Knoxville and nearby areas.

How do local contractors perform trench cutting safely? Local service providers follow established safety protocols and use specialized equipment to ensure safe and precise trenching around existing structures and underground utilities.

What types of soil conditions can affect trench cutting? Soil conditions such as sandy, clay, or rocky ground can influence the trenching process, with some conditions requiring specialized tools or techniques for effective excavation.

Can trench cutting services handle complex or tight spaces? Yes, experienced contractors can adapt their equipment and techniques to manage complex layouts or confined spaces for trenching projects in Knoxville and surrounding areas.

What should be considered before scheduling trench cutting work? It’s important to assess the project scope, location, and existing underground utilities to ensure proper planning and coordination with local service providers.
